[ ] Key ceremony step 7 — Prunebot signing key. Prunebot (stale-branch cleanup automation) requires its own scoped signing key; do not reuse the CI key. Verify the keypair was generated on the air-gapped machine, witnessed by two reviewers. Confirm the public half is registered in the Hollowgate repo admin panel. Seal the private half in escrow. For audit restoration, the escrow unlock requires the recovery passphrase recorded immediately below this item.

strongbox words: kasok-rusvan-queneth-holok

Leadership Review Briefing — Second-Source Search, Orvane Line

Sales leads: we are qualifying a second supplier for Orvane line components to reduce dependence on Kestwick Fabrication. Three candidates shortlisted; audits complete by month end. Expect no near-term pricing change, but lead times may tighten during transition. Do not commit to expedited delivery terms until qualification closes. Rationale and related plans are set out in the confidential note below.

board note of kadug-tawig: Only 5 of the 100 pilot accounts renewed Oliath, so a churn review is set for April 15.

Hi team,

Before I hand off the 3.2 release, please note the humidity sensor drift reported on Verdana controllers in the Elmbrook trial site. Drift exceeds 4% after roughly ten days of continuous operation; firmware 3.2.1 adds an automatic recalibration cycle every 72 hours. Support should advise growers to install 3.2.1 and trigger a manual recalibration once. The hotfix bundle must be verified before distribution, so I'm including the signing key used for the 3.2.1 packages below.

release key, fahof-yagap: bky3_m5d

☐ **Step 7 — Baseline file attestation (Ferngate key ceremony)**

Before sealing the ceremony, confirm the static-analysis baseline file for the Ferngate scanner has been regenerated, hashed, and countersigned by two custodians. Future maintainers should never edit the baseline by hand; regenerate it through the Oxhollow pipeline instead. Store the signed copy in the ceremony vault, which opens with the passphrase recorded below.

vault phrase of yaguf-hahaf = druath-holix